Verilog 與 C 語言的運算子大同小異,例如:C = A + B ; A = A + 1;
但是在加法中Verilog
1.硬件设计基本原则
1)速度与面积平衡和互换原则:一个设计如果时序余量较大,所能跑的频率远高于设计要求,能可以通过模块复用来减少整个设计消耗的芯片面积,这就是用速度优势换面...
串联电池组广泛应用于手携式工具、笔记本电脑、通讯电台以及便携式电子设备、航天卫星、电动自行车、电动汽车、储能装置中。为了使电池组的可用容量...
AD7798/AD7799均为适合高精度测量应用的低功耗、低噪声、完整模拟前端,内置一个低噪声16位/24位Σ-Δ型ADC,其中含有3个差分模拟输入,还集成...
AD5429/AD5439/AD5449分别是CMOS、8/10/12位、双通道、电流输出的数模转换器(DAC)。这些芯片均采用2.5 V至5.5 V电源供电,因此适合电池等低功耗...
AD5429/AD5439/AD5449分别是CMOS、8/10/12位、双通道、电流输出的数模转换器(DAC)。这些芯片均采用2.5 V至5.5 V电源供电,因此适合电池等低功耗...
1、芯片简介:
MAX3100通用异步收发器是第一个专门用于小型单片机系统,可以通过SPI接口和微控制器通信。MAX3100可以用于RS232、RS485以及红外线的串口转换。&...
这两天调试MCP2515碰到了如何通过MCU的单个引脚传输byte类型数据的问题,到网上检索了半天,也得不到有用的信息。只好自己调试,发现有两种比较简便的方法来实现这一功能,具体如...
STVD中报can't open file crtsi0.sm8的问题
上述问题在STVD->Tools->Options->TooLSEt...
第一招:以空间换时间
计算机程序中最大的矛盾是空间和时间的矛盾,那么,从这个角度出发逆向思维来考虑程序的效率问题,我们就有了解决问题的第1招--以空间换时间。比如说字符串的赋值:...
第一招:以空间换时间
计算机程序中最大的矛盾是空间和时间的矛盾,那么,从这个角度出发逆向思维来考虑程序的效率问题,我们就有了解决问题的第1招--以空间换时间。比如说字符串的赋值:...
一、概念理解
PWM输入捕获模式是输入捕获模式的特例,自己理解如下
1. 每个定时器有四个输入捕获通道IC1、IC2、IC3、IC4。且IC1 IC2一组,IC3 IC4一组。...
用惯了IAR觉着它真的灰常强大(虽然UI界面有点简单,没有Keil和Eclipse做的那么炫),随着使用的时间越来越长,不断有新的技巧和功能被发掘,第一是不断给俺带来惊喜,第二是成...
笔记:
(1)如何禁止KEIL初始化RAM为零?
1. 在KEIL Noinit 打钩
2.
<1> 另须对需要热启动保持的变量用__at...
Keil MDK自带了一个FCARM工具,用于将一个web服务器所需的网页文件(html、图片等)转成一个数据包,这样可以省去文件系统。也可以用于在代码里嵌入一些二进制文件,如图片...
在C++中n%2==1什么意思?n/2什么意思?有n\2这种写法吗?
n%2==1 首先%是求余的符号,n%2就是对n求n除以2后的余数,这里余数只有两种情况就是0或者是1 ==...
如果要在串口上打印字符串和数字的混合信息,使用printf比普通的s...
一般情况下,源程序中所有的行都参加编译。但是有时希望对其中一部分内容只在满足一定条件才进行编译,也就是对一部分内容指定编译的条件,这就是“条...
文章关于链表,本次主要涉及几个比较深入的问题:循环链表的判定、倒数第m个节点的数据获取、多层次链表的设计、平铺和取消平铺。
/*...
//对字符最容易忽视的是字符串结尾会默认添加一个不可见的‘0\’//因此用memcpy()函数对字符串复制时容器一定要多申请一个字节。//如:char*...